Frequently Asked Questions

When is it necessary to hire a real estate attorney for a property transaction in Needville, TX?

In Texas, while not always legally required, hiring a real estate attorney in Needville is highly advisable for complex transactions like drafting or reviewing custom contracts, dealing with title issues specific to Fort Bend County, handling probate or estate sales, or resolving boundary disputes. Their local expertise is crucial for navigating Texas property law and ensuring a clear title.

What specific local regulations in Fort Bend County or Needville should a real estate attorney help me with?

A Needville-based attorney can guide you on Fort Bend County subdivision regulations, septic system and well permitting (common in rural areas), agricultural land exemptions, and compliance with any local city ordinances. They ensure your transaction adheres to both state law and the specific land-use requirements of the area.

How much does a real estate attorney typically cost for a residential closing in Needville?

Costs vary, but for a standard residential closing in Needville, you can typically expect a flat fee ranging from $500 to $1,500, depending on the transaction's complexity. This is often a worthwhile investment to avoid future legal issues, especially with rural properties that may have easement or mineral right considerations.

What services do Needville real estate attorneys offer for rural or agricultural land purchases?

Attorneys here specialize in issues pertinent to rural Needville, such as reviewing agricultural use valuations (1-d-1 Open Space), verifying water rights and well agreements, examining easements for landlocked parcels, and investigating any existing hunting or grazing leases. They perform due diligence specific to non-urban property transactions.

Can a local real estate attorney in Needville help with title disputes or quiet title actions?

Yes, this is a key service. Given the age of some properties in the area, title issues like heirship problems, old liens, or inaccurate surveys are common. A Needville attorney can file a quiet title action in Fort Bend County courts to resolve these disputes and clear the title, which is essential for obtaining title insurance and securing your ownership.
